After installing Samsung Magician 8.2 (or 8.1), I double click the shortcut, the ring next to the pointer (arrow) flickers like it's trying to do something but nothing happens.
I previously installed 8.1 and tried all the suggestions I could find but could not load the dashboard in that version either. Having seen so many other members in the forum having the same problem, I was hopeful that Samsung had solved the issue with version 8.2.
Has anybody succeeded with 8.2 yet?

I want to help you all.
To make Samsung Magician 8.* work properly, just DO NOT disable the Windows service - "Server" (LanmanServer)

Thanks for your help @Ukrnet.
I can confirm that the Samsung Magician dashboard does load when I enable the Server (LanmanServer) Service.
However, for me this is not a reasonable solution and here is why:
1) Samsung have developed their own Windows Service "SamsungMagicianSVC" but still require the additional "Optional" windows service (LanmanServer) without stating that there is a dependency on this service in the installation guide.
2) The Server service IS OPTIONAL, simply because I CAN disable it and on a workstation it seems perfectly reasonable to do so. None of my other applications have been adversely affected by me disabling the Server service.
3) Samsung have not stated why this OPTIONAL service is needed.
4) This is Windows description of the Server service:
"Supports file, print, and named-pipe sharing over the network for this computer. If this service is stopped, these functions will be unavailable. If this service is disabled, any services that explicitly depend on it will fail to start."
The description of the service implies that it is required for providing access to information over the network. I don't see why my stand-alone workstation should act as a server to share information about my storage over the network.
5) Lastly, I purposefully disabled the Server (LanmanServer) service to implement the Centre for Internet Security (CIS) Benchmark for Microsoft Windows 11 (Stand-alone) v3.0.0 - 05-24-2024. This is an extract of the benchmark and I have underlined the areas of concern:
"5.26 (L2) Ensure 'Server (LanmanServer)' is set to 'Disabled' (Automated)...
Rationale:
In a high security environment, a secure workstation should only be a client, not a server. Sharing workstation resources for remote access increases security risk as the attack surface is notably higher.
Impact:
File, print and named-pipe sharing functions will be unavailable from this machine over the network.
Note: Many remote administration tools, such as System Center Configuration Manager (SCCM), require the Server service to be operational for remote management. In addition, many vulnerability scanners use this service to scan the file system remotely."...
Note the repeated mention of remote access / remote management.
It would be great if someone at Samsung would comment.
I will not be installing Samsung Magician on any of my workstations if it requires me to make them vulnerable to remote access.
